The appearance of this beer is very interesting, with a brownish mahogany color. It has a very thin, khaki colored head that fizzles away quickly. Aroma is malt-forward. The taste is phenomenal and extremely balanced. Dark fruit like fig, date, and raisin. The malts are dark and chocolatey, with some hearty earthiness. Brown sugar sweetness, but it is well contained. A touch of bitterness, with a medium to full body. Finish is smooth and lingering. This Braggot is incredible - easily the best beer we’ve had from Spokane.
